Anabelia
ah-nah-BELL-ee-ah
Anabelia is a girl’s name of Spanish origin, meaning “A combination of Anna (grace) and Bella (beautiful), creating a meaning of 'graceful beauty'.”, and peaked in popularity in 1968.
What Anabelia Means
“A combination of Anna (grace) and Bella (beautiful), creating a meaning of 'graceful beauty'.”
The Story of Anabelia
A Spanish cadence combining 'grace' and 'beauty,' a name that rings with a promise of gentle loveliness for your daughter.
Anabelia is a melodious Spanish construction, blending the Hebrew 'Anna,' signifying grace, with the Italian 'Bella,' meaning beautiful. Together, they paint a picture of 'graceful beauty.' This name first appeared in the mid-20th century, a resonant choice from a rich linguistic heritage.
